Katha Stewart Obituary

Katha Laverne Vanderburg Stewart affectionately known as Sis, was born in Iredell County on April 6, 1949, to the late James Haskel Vanderburg and Levada Graham Vanderburg. She departed her earthly life on Sunday, April 19, 2020 at her home in Troutman, NC following an extended illness.

Katha graduated from Unity High School, Statesville, NC. She attended Salisbury Business College and Mitchell Community College where she received an associate’s degree. Katha worked for Burlington Industry for years and retired from Mitchell Community College. Katha had a bright smile and a soft spoken voice. Everyone knew her by her smile. She loved to encourage people and considered herself a mother to many.

She joined Morrows Chapel United Methodist Church at an early age and continued as a faithful member. Under her membership she served as Church Treasurer, Financial Secretary, Church Secretary, Charge Conference Secretary, Usher Board, UMW President/Secretary and she was crowned “Miss Morrows Chapel”. Katha loved the Lord and would help everyone she could that needed her.

She was preceded in death by her parents and sister, Tessie L. Graham
